فيديو: ما هو المفتاح الأساسي في قاعدة البيانات؟
2024 مؤلف: Lynn Donovan | [email protected]. آخر تعديل: 2023-12-15 23:43
أ المفتاح الأساسي هي علاقة خاصة قاعدة البيانات عمود الجدول (أو مجموعة الأعمدة) المعين لتعريف جميع سجلات الجدول بشكل فريد. أ المفتاح الأساسي الميزات الرئيسية هي: يجب أن تحتوي على قيمة فريدة لكل صف من البيانات. لا يمكن أن تحتوي على قيم خالية.
مع وضع هذا في الاعتبار ، ما هو المفتاح الأساسي والمثال؟
أ المفتاح الأساسي هو إما عمود جدول موجود أو عمود تم إنشاؤه خصيصًا بواسطة قاعدة البيانات وفقًا لتسلسل محدد. ل مثال ، يتم تعيين أرقام تعريفية (ID) فريدة للطلاب بشكل روتيني ، ويحصل جميع البالغين على أرقام الضمان الاجتماعي التي تحددها الحكومة والتي يمكن تحديدها بشكل فريد.
وبالمثل ، ما هو المفتاح الأساسي والمفتاح الخارجي في قاعدة البيانات؟ المفتاح الأساسي التعرف بشكل فريد على سجل في الجدول. مفتاح غريب هو حقل في الجدول المفتاح الأساسي في جدول آخر. بشكل افتراضي، المفتاح الأساسي هو فهرس متفاوت وبيانات في قاعدة البيانات الجدول منظم فعليًا في تسلسل الفهرس العنقودي.
بهذه الطريقة ، ما هو المفتاح الأساسي في قاعدة البيانات يعطي مثالاً؟
أ المفتاح الأساسي ، وتسمى أيضًا الأولية الكلمة الرئيسية ، هي أ مفتاح في العلائقية قاعدة البيانات هذا فريد لكل سجل. إنه معرف فريد ، مثل رقم رخصة القيادة أو رقم الهاتف (بما في ذلك رمز المنطقة) أو رقم تعريف السيارة (VIN). علائقية قاعدة البيانات يجب أن يكون دائما واحد و فقط مفتاح أساسي واحد.
ما هو المفتاح المركب في قاعدة البيانات؟
في قاعدة البيانات التصميم ، أ مفتاح مركب مرشح مفتاح يتكون من سمتين أو أكثر (أعمدة الجدول) التي تحدد معًا بشكل فريد حدوث الكيان (صف الجدول). أ مفتاح مركب هو مفتاح مركب لكل سمة تشكل ملف مفتاح هو بسيط (أجنبي) مفتاح في حقه.
موصى به:
لماذا تعتبر قاعدة البيانات المسطحة أقل فعالية من قاعدة البيانات العلائقية؟
يعد جدول الملفات المسطحة مفيدًا لتسجيل كمية محدودة من البيانات. لكن قاعدة بيانات الملفات المسطحة الكبيرة يمكن أن تكون غير فعالة لأنها تشغل مساحة وذاكرة أكبر من قاعدة البيانات العلائقية. يتطلب أيضًا إضافة بيانات جديدة في كل مرة تقوم فيها بإدخال سجل جديد ، بينما لا تقوم قاعدة البيانات الارتباطية بذلك
ما هو تصميم قاعدة البيانات المنطقية وتصميم قاعدة البيانات الفعلية؟
تشمل نمذجة قاعدة البيانات المنطقية ؛ ERD ومخططات عمليات الأعمال ووثائق ملاحظات المستخدم ؛ تشمل نمذجة قاعدة البيانات المادية ؛ مخطط نموذج الخادم ، ووثائق تصميم قاعدة البيانات ، وتوثيق ملاحظات المستخدم
كيف يمكن إنشاء علاقة المفتاح الخارجي الأساسي في SQL Server؟
باستخدام SQL Server Management Studio في Object Explorer ، انقر بزر الماوس الأيمن فوق الجدول الذي سيكون على جانب المفتاح الخارجي للعلاقة وانقر فوق تصميم. من قائمة "مصمم الجدول" ، انقر فوق "العلاقات". في مربع الحوار علاقات المفتاح الخارجي ، انقر فوق إضافة. انقر فوق العلاقة في قائمة العلاقة المحددة
ما هو المفتاح الأساسي في Teradata؟
قيد PRIMARY KEY هو فهرس ثانوي فريد أو UPI للجداول غير الزمنية وفهرس ربط من جدول واحد لمعظم الجداول الزمنية. للحصول على تفاصيل وأمثلة لقيد PRIMARY KEY في الجداول الزمنية ، راجع دعم الجدول الزمني ، B035-1182. لا يمكنك تضمين عمود بنوع بيانات JSON في PRIMARY KEY
هل يمكن أن يكون المفتاح الأساسي أيضًا مفتاحًا خارجيًا؟
يجب أن تكون المفاتيح الأساسية فريدة دائمًا ، وتحتاج المفاتيح الخارجية إلى السماح بقيم غير فريدة إذا كان الجدول عبارة عن علاقة رأس بأطراف. من الجيد تمامًا استخدام مفتاح خارجي كمفتاح أساسي إذا كان الجدول متصلاً بعلاقة رأس برأس ، وليس علاقة رأس بأطراف